Technically, RAYA is mixed to bearish. The MACD histogram is positive and expanding, which suggests short-term upward momentum. However, the moving averages remain bearish with SMA_200 > SMA_20 > SMA_5, indicating the larger trend is still down. RSI_6 at 29.83 is near oversold but not a strong reversal signal by itself. The pre-market price is 3.25, up 4.50%, but it is still below the pivot at 3.673, which means the stock has not yet reclaimed a more constructive trend area. Near-term resistance is 4.315, while support sits at 3.031. The current setup does not show a clean long-term entry.
